Mekong Brahmaputra Clean Development Fund makes initial investment

The Mekong Brahmaputra Clean Development Fund, managed by Dragon Capital Clean Development Ltd, has concluded its initial fund investment in the recent IPO of Electricite du Laos Generation (EdL Gen) on the newly launched Laos Securities Exchange.

The fund is the third largest foreign investor in EdL Gen, holding 6,285,200 shares, having made an investment of approximately USD3.36m.

EdL Gen joins Banque pour Le Commerce Exterieur Lao as the first stocks listed in the new securities exchange, a seminal development for the capital markets in Laos. As a significant energy exporter, Laos is critically important to the Mekong region’s energy equation and economic growth prospects.

At the end of the first week of trading on the securities exchange EdL Gen was up 30% at LAK5600.

The Mekong Brahmaputra Clean Development Fund established in 3rd Quarter 2010, invests in the renewable energy, energy efficiency and conservation sectors in the Mekong (Thailand, Lao PDR, Cambodia and Vietnam) and Brahmaputra (Bhutan, Nepal, Bangladesh and Sri Lanka) Regions.
